Hunters Arrest Suspected Killers Of NSCDC Officer ( Photos)

 


Four suspected kidnappers involved in the killing of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C) officer, Segun Ayebulu, have been arrested in Ekiti State. 

 

The suspects were arrested on Tuesday, September 13, at Irele Ekiti by local hunters and Ajoni community vigilante group, code-named Operation Eradicating Bandits at the Borders of Rural Ajoni Communities (Operation EBBORAC). 


 

Late Ayebulu was travelling with three of his relatives along the Oke-Ako/Irele Road when they were ambushed by gunmen on September 3.

He was said to be on his way to his hometown in Ogbe, Yagba West Local Government Area of Kogi State, when the incident happened.

 

The gunmen killed Ayebulu, abducted his relatives including his son and only released them after collecting N5 million as ransom


 

The Chairman, Ajoni LCDA, Michael Ogungbemi, who confirmed the arrest, said the suspects had confessed they were responsible for the killing of the NSCDC officer and the kidnap of the three relatives. 

 

"The hunters and our LCDA local security outfit have apprehended the killers and kidnappers. They caught them and the people confessed. One of the three kidnapped victims identified them as their kidnappers," he said.

 

"I have informed the police at the state command, Ado Ekiti and the division at Ikole Ekiti to deploy their men and vehicle to take them. I have also informed Amotekun in Ado Ekiti and around here. Two locally-fabricated barrels and a revolver were found on them." he added.


 

The Commander, Ekiti State Amotekun Corps, Brig. Gen Joe Komolafe (retd.), who also confirmed the arrest, said, “As I speak, the police, in conjunction with our men, have taken the four suspects and they are on their way to Ado Ekiti."
